Chase O’Donnell is an LA-based comedian, actress, and writer. She currently features for Christina P. across the US. Her two-person comedy show ‘Too Blondes’ won the Broadway World Award and received praise in the New York Times. Chase has been a fan favorite on notable podcasts including “Dr. Drew After Dark” and “Where My Mom’s At”.
She also writes for National Lampoon’s Final Edition Podcast. Chase was chosen for Best of Fest in the Burbank Comedy Festival and won the famous Uncle Clyde’s Comedy Contest. She enjoys tea, rainbows, and Disney Plus in no particular order.
Chase has recently performed live on the very popular internet stand-up comedy series “Don’t Tell Comedy” and her most recent comedy special “People Pleaser” is hysterically brilliant and is getting rave views such as in Paste Magazine.
“O’Donnell’s writing is effective in introducing us to her as a comedian and a person. People Pleaser proves just how much O’Donnell deserves a full hour to properly showcase her talent.”
